Abstract:
Following lower-limb loss (LLL), more than 50% of adults report multisite pain, that is, pain in two or more distinct sites, which is associated with self-reported activity restriction and higher fall risk. This study examined relationships between multisite pain and performance-based mobility among adults with LLL. During an outpatient Limb Loss Clinic, participants completed the timed up and go, the 10-m walk test, and the 6-min walk test. Linear regression modeling (P ≤ 0.0125) evaluated relationships between multisite pain and performance-based measures, considering covariates (e.g. age, sex, amputation level, and time since amputation). Of 112 adults greater than or equal to 6 months after LLL (55.2 ± 13.8 years; 77.7% male), 55.4% had multisite pain. Individuals with multisite pain had slower self-selected (b = -0.126, P = 0.010) and fast (b = -0.172, P = 0.012) gait speeds and shorter 6-min walk test distances (b = -60.87, P = 0.010). Beyond covariates, multisite pain explained 4.2-5.0% of the variance in performance-based measures. Multisite pain should be considered when evaluating performance-based mobility following LLL.
